Hambrecht & Quist is an investment bank that focuses on the technology and internet sectors. H&Q was an early player in the technology sector, underwriting IPOs for Apple Computer, Genentech, and Adobe Systems in the 1980s. In the 1990s, H&Q also backed the IPOs of Netscape, MP3.com, and Amazon.com.In 1999 Hambrecht & Quistwas acquired for $1.35B by Chase Manhattan Bank. H&Q was originally to be renamed ""Chase Securities West"" but ultimately was renamed ""Chase H&Q"" after marketing research revealed the H&Q brand name was still valuable. This unit eventually lost the H&Q name and is currently part of JPMorgan Chase.Hambrecht & Quist was founded by William Hambrecht and George Quist in California, 1968.
